4 credits of English (English 9,10,11&12) 4 credits of Math (Algebra I, Geometry, Algebra 2 and an elective Math) 3 credits of Social Studies (American History, Government and an elective Social Studies) 3 credits of Science (Biology, Physical Science and an elective Science) 1 credit of Fine Arts (not required for Career Center students) .5 credit of Health
.5 credits of Physical Education ◦ May be exempted by 2 seasons of High School Interscholastic Sports, Marching Band, Cheerleading or JROTC 5 Elective credits Financial Literacy Requirement ◦ May be met through Wealth Management, HSB 3 or Economics section of American Government (AP Government does NOT include Economics section) Passage of Ohio Graduation Test
4 credits English 4 credits Math 4 credits Social Studies 4 credits Science 1 credit Fine or Practical Art .5 credit Physical Education .5 credit Health .5 Financial Literacy 3 credits Foreign Language (or 2 years each of 2 separate languages) GPA of 3.5 ACT score of 27 or SAT score of 1210 Ohio Honors Diploma Requirements (You must meet all but one of the requirements to qualify)
Changes in course selections will only be made due to balance class sizes or correct scheduling errors/conflicts. Basically this means you need to choose your classes carefully and wisely! You cannot “change your mind” in August! Please see the Course Add/Drop Policy in your registration bulletin for all details.
Any student who is wanting to be eligible for college credit must complete the following: ◦ Students must sign a letter of intent by April 1 st ◦ Students must apply and be accepted for student status at the individual college by that college’s deadline ◦ Students must register for the individual classes by the college’s deadline. How many classes do I need to sign up for? A FULL schedule (7 bells) Do I need a foreign language to graduate? No, but colleges recommend or require 2 years of the SAME language. What if I applied to go to Diamond Oaks next year? You still need to register normally for a full schedule! Then we will remove your requests once you have officially been accepted. Common Registration Questions
Do I have to take the AP test if I have an AP class? Yes. You will be charged for the test through your school fees at the beginning of the year. Can I schedule a Study Hall? No (Study Hall may be scheduled for you as needed.) Can I retake a class that I have already passed? At this time, the only classes that are available for duplicate credit are Band, Choir, Contemporary World Issues, Technology Asst., TV Production & Broadcast, and Rock & Roll Lab Band.
